A traffic collision was reported early Friday on northbound U.S. Highway 101 at Leavesley Road, according to California Highway Patrol dispatch records. The collision occurred around 5:05 a.m., and the dispatch entry listed the injury status as unknown.
CHP records did not specify how many vehicles were involved, confirm whether anyone was hurt, or state a cause for the crash.

Legal context
California accident information
- Injury stat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of injury (CCP 335.1).)
- Wrongful death statute of limitations
- 2 years (From date of death (CCP 377.60).)
- Fault rule
- California uses pure comparative negligence: partial fault reduces recovery proportionally but does not bar it.
- Citations
- CCP 335.1 (SoL); CCP 377.60 (wrongful death); pure comparative per Li v. Yellow Cab
- Crash report agency
- California Highway Patrol (CHP 190 request) for CHP-investigated crashes; local police/sheriff otherwise.
